diff options
author | Tor Lillqvist <tml@novell.com> | 2007-04-30 07:37:24 +0000 |
---|---|---|
committer | Tor Lillqvist <tml@src.gnome.org> | 2007-04-30 07:37:24 +0000 |
commit | 26d179fa25ebcb7f615bdc0a6ef2c42140e00cb9 (patch) | |
tree | 50568c545d3f277a3769f26de032caad9ca86b1a /gtk/gtk.symbols | |
parent | b18f04427015628110e6c78201635b611e7674f5 (diff) | |
download | gtk+-26d179fa25ebcb7f615bdc0a6ef2c42140e00cb9.tar.gz |
Add functionality to set overall opacity of a top-level window. (#405316)
2007-04-30 Tor Lillqvist <tml@novell.com>
Add functionality to set overall opacity of a top-level
window. (#405316)
* gtk/gtk.symbols: Add gtk_window_set_opacity and
gtk_window_get_opacity.
* gtk/gtkwindow.c (struct _GtkWindowPrivate,
(gtk_window_class_init): Add opacity property, a double in the
range [0, 1].
(gtk_window_set_opacity, gtk_window_get_opacity): Implement.
(gtk_window_realize): If opacity is set, call
gdk_window_set_opacity().
* gtk/gtkwindow.h: Declare gtk_window_set_opacity() and
gtk_window_get_opacity().
svn path=/trunk/; revision=17731
Diffstat (limited to 'gtk/gtk.symbols')
-rw-r--r-- | gtk/gtk.symbols |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/gtk/gtk.symbols b/gtk/gtk.symbols index 6100d68a34..43b74b5b0f 100644 --- a/gtk/gtk.symbols +++ b/gtk/gtk.symbols @@ -4730,6 +4730,8 @@ gtk_window_set_keep_above gtk_window_set_keep_below gtk_window_set_mnemonic_modifier gtk_window_set_modal +gtk_window_set_opacity +gtk_window_get_opacity #ifndef GTK_DISABLE_DEPRECATED gtk_window_set_policy #endif |